To get married in the Northwest Territories, both individuals must meet specific legal requirements. A marriage commissioner, including members of the clergy, must perform the ceremony, which can be religious or civil. After the ceremony, the completed marriage registration form is sent to the Department's Health Service Administrative Unit in Inuvik.
Confirm you and your partner meet all legal requirements to marry in the Northwest Territories.
Get a marriage license or have a member of the clergy publish the banns for two consecutive weeks.
Undergo a legally recognized marriage ceremony performed by a marriage commissioner or member of the clergy.
The officiant sends the completed marriage registration form to the Department's Health Service Administrative Unit in Inuvik.

Banns are published when a member of the clergy announces the intention to marry during a regular worship service for two consecutive weeks.
